What are some typical projects or tasks a partnership intern might work on?

As a Partnership Intern, you can expect to support the partnerships team by assisting with research on potential collaborators, preparing outreach materials, and maintaining partner databases. You may also help coordinate meetings, track partnership performance metrics, and contribute to presentations or proposals. This role often involves cross-functional collaboration with marketing, sales, or product teams, offering insight into how partnerships drive organizational growth.

What is the difference between Partnership Intern vs Business Development Intern?

AspectPartnership InternBusiness Development Intern
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ing or holding a degree in business, marketing, or related fieldsSimilar educational background, often with a focus on sales or marketing
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with partnership teams, attends meetings with external partnersEngages in market research, outreach, and sales strategy development
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in companies focusing on strategic alliances and partnershipsCommon in startups and firms aiming to expand market reach

While both roles involve growth and outreach, a Partnership Intern primarily focuses on building and maintaining strategic alliances, whereas a Business Development Intern concentrates on expanding the company's market presence through sales and outreach activities.

What does a partnership intern do?

A Partnership Intern supports the partnerships team by assisting in identifying, developing, and maintaining relationships with external organizations, companies, or stakeholders. Their responsibilities often include researching potential partners, helping draft proposals, coordinating meetings, and tracking partnership activities. This role provides valuable experience in business development, communication, and project management, while offering insight into how organizations collaborate to achieve mutual go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a partnership int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Partnership Intern, you need strong organizational skills, research abilities, and a background in business, marketing, or a related field. Familiarity with CRM systems, spreadsheets, and digital communication tools is often required. Excellent communication, relationship-building, and adaptability will set you apart in engaging with potential partners and supporting cross-functional teams. These skills are essential for effectively supporting partnership initiatives, fostering collaboration, and contributing to business growth.

Job description

Southwest Value Partners (SWVP), a privately held real estate investment company, is seeking a fall intern to support the Event Services team at Nashville Yards. SWVP invests in institutional quality real estate in growth markets throughout the United States. SWVP has a disciplined and high energy approach to asset acquisition, operating execution, value creation, asset disposition, and development.

The Event Services Intern will support the planning and execution of a wide range of events across Nashville Yards, gaining hands-on experience in a growing, downtown campus-wide environment. This role provides exposure to event logistics, client communication, and cross-functional coordination while working closely with the Event Services team and other departments. The intern will assist with day-to-day event operations, contribute to small-scale event planning, and develop a foundational understanding of events, hospitality, and property management.

The environment at SWVP is fast-paced and dynamic, and the intern will need to work well both independently and in a group setting. The intern will report to the Director of Events Services.

This is an unpaid internship where candidates MUST be enrolled as a student in an academic institution with the ability to receive college credit for the completion of this internship.


Responsibilities:

  • Assist the Event Services team with planning and execution of events across the Nashville Yards campus.
  • Support day-of-event operations, including setup, vendor coordination, and on-site logistics.
  • Shadow event planning processes, gaining exposure to logistics, event documents, and client deliverables.
  • Participate in internal meetings and client calls to observe communication and event management practices.
  • Coordinate with property management, security, and other internal departments to support event needs.
  • Conduct research on vendors and event resources to support planning efforts.
  • With guidance from the Event Services team, plan and execute small conference room rental events.
  • Help maintain and update event calendars, timelines, and shared planning documents.
  • Support inventory management for event supplies.
  • Assist in documenting post-event feedback, standard operating procedures and best practices for events.


Qualifications:

  • Must be a student at an accredited college or university as a Sophomore, Junior, or Senior, with the ability to earn academic credit for time spent in an internship position.
  • Strong interest in event planning, hospitality, or property management.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ook), familiarity with Canva is a plus.
  • Excellent organizational skills with strong attention to detail.
  • Ability to manage multiple tasks and prioritize in a fast-paced environment.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.
  • Ability to work evenings and weekends within the students designated credit hour requirement when necessary.
  • Willingness to learn, take initiative, and adapt to changing event needs and priorities.
  • Be able to maintain confidential information.
  • Walking, bending, and carrying of items up to 20 pounds.
